Quiddo is operated by Four By Firelight. You have the right to delete your account and all associated data at any time. You can do this yourself in the app, or by emailing us.

Delete your account in the app

These steps apply to both the Quiddo web app and the Quiddo mobile app.

  1. Cancel your subscription first. Go to Settings → Billing & Subscription (web or mobile). If you subscribed via the App Store or Google Play, cancel there instead. Your subscription is not automatically cancelled when you delete your account, so cancel it before proceeding.
  2. If you are the billing owner of a family with other parents, either transfer billing ownership to another parent or remove the other parents from the family before deleting. This ensures continuity for them.
  3. Go to Settings.
  4. Tap or click Delete Account.
  5. Type delete my account in the confirmation field and confirm.
Once confirmed, deletion cannot be undone. Your account and data are removed within 30 days. Encrypted backups may retain a copy for up to 35 days after that. Export any data you need before confirming.

What gets deleted

When your account is deleted, we permanently remove:

  • Your user account, including your name, email address, password hash, and social login connections (Google, Apple, Facebook)
  • Your family setup, including all spender (child) profiles and account records
  • All transaction records, income entries, allocation entries, and savings goals
  • All task and chore records, including completion history
  • Pocket money schedules and split configurations
  • Push notification tokens and device registrations
  • Co-parent access to your family (co-parents lose access immediately when the account owner deletes their account)

What is kept and why

Data Kept for Reason
Billing records (subscription history, invoices, tax records) 7 years Required under Australian tax record-keeping law (ATO)
Encrypted database backups Up to 35 days Backups rotate on a 35-day cycle; deleted account data is purged on the next rotation
Server logs and telemetry Up to 90 days Security and fraud monitoring
Marketing suppression record Indefinitely To honour your opt-out and avoid re-adding you to mailing lists

We do not retain your personal account data, family data, or transaction records beyond the periods above. Stripe, our payment processor, retains billing records independently under their own privacy policy.

Co-parents and shared family data

If you are a co-parent on someone else's family account and you delete your own account, your user account is deleted but the family data stays intact for the remaining parents. You lose access immediately.

If the account owner removes you from a family (rather than you deleting your account), you get 30 days of read-only access to view the account before your access ends. You will receive an email with a link to export your data. After 30 days your access ends.

You cannot request deletion of family data that belongs to another account owner. Only the account owner can delete it by deleting their own account.

If you are the account owner and you delete your account, all co-parent access to your family is immediately revoked.
